linux查找git安装目录下,git安装for Linux

66b52468c121889b900d4956032f1009.png

8种机械键盘轴体对比

本人程序员,要买一个写代码的键盘,请问红轴和茶轴怎么选?

在Ubuntu16.04上安装git

安装git

_ git必不可少,不得不装_

(1)apt-get install git(不行到话,先update)git –version出现版本号表示成功了

(2)配置变量:

git config –global user.name “Your Name”

git config –global user.email “[email protected]“

(3)生成公钥

ssh-keygen -C ‘you email ‘ -t rsa, 生成到公钥在用户目录下

修改用户邮箱与用户名

在自己提交代码到远程仓库后,如果显示自己的英文名,势必会给团队其他不熟悉你的英文名的同事带来困扰,尤其是出现一些bug的情况下,不能及时与你本人沟通,因此需要修改成自己的中文名

cat ~/.gitconfig

linux查找git安装目录下,git安装for Linux_第1张图片

输入如下全局改变用户名git config –global user.name ‘xxx’ #xxx为你输入的名字

修改后可以看到自己的git名字变成中文名了

linux查找git安装目录下,git安装for Linux_第2张图片

修改成功,同时还可以修改自己的email,同上命令git config –global user.email ‘[email protected]’ #输入你要的邮箱

查看配置文件的位置

位置1:/etc/gitconfig

系统级别的配置,适用于所有的用户和所有的库,可以使用 $git config –system 来指定和修改,存储在Git安装目录下

位置2:~/.gitconfig

** 用户级别的配置,适用于当前登录的用户,可以使用$git config –gloabal来指定和修改,存储在C:Documents and Settings$USER下位置3:.git/config**

库级别的配置,适用于某个具体的库,可以使用$git config来指定和修改,存储在具体的库隐藏的.git文件夹下

说明:Git会优先使用库级别的配置,再然后是global级别的配置,最后是system级别的配置.

解决每次拉取代码都需要用户名密码执行git config –global credential.helper store,在~/.gitconfig目录下会多出一个文件,这里会记录你的密码和帐号;

再执行git pull 输入一次正确的帐号密码之后就不用再输入了。

linux中清除git记住密码的方法

linux查找git安装目录下,git安装for Linux_第3张图片git config –system –unset credential.helper

执行该命令,然后多次git pull,发现还是记住了密码,并生成了.git-credentials文件。

查看项目本身的.git文件夹里能不能找到啥线索,发现config文件配置如下:

会不会是最后helper参数的值为store引起的?

于是直接把最后一行删除,再重新git pull,发现密码不再记住,而且也不再生成.git-credentials文件,终于搞定!

你可能感兴趣的:(linux查找git安装目录下)